What is Fast Studio Creator (Quick Studio)?

Fast Studio Creator (Quick Studio) is a Blender addon by Alexandr Zhuravlev for creating a 3D studio in a few clicks. In one click it can add a studio with lighting, an array of light sources like those used in large pavilions, Gobo light, Dust for scene realism, a World with a pre-installed HDRI map, and quick Fog settings, alongside other functionality for creating and displaying 3D content.

After installation, the addon is located on the Item tab. Version 3.2 added a meeting gallery and 30 custom big studio lighting presets, and those presets can also be reached through the Asset browser. The developer, a longtime 3D designer, describes the addon as a collection of the tools they most often need for work.

The developer notes that in Blender 4.1 there was a slight slowdown on Mac OS when a Noise texture is applied to a material, which they suspect may be a bug in the newer Blender version. The addon lists support for Blender 4.1, 4.0 and 3.6 and is described as royalty free.

Key features

  • One-click studio setup with lighting
  • Array of light sources like those used in large pavilions
  • Gobo light and Dust for scene realism
  • World with a pre-installed HDRI map and quick Fog settings
  • 30 custom big studio lighting presets plus a meeting gallery (added in version 3.2)
  • Preset access through the Asset browser
  • Documentation included
